    Position Overview:
    We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Mid-Level Water/Wastewater Engineer to join our dynamic team.

    The successful candidate will play a key role in the design, analysis, and implementation of water and wastewater infrastructure projects.

    With 6-10 years of relevant experience, the ideal candidate will demonstrate a strong technical background, project management capabilities, and a commitment to delivering high-quality solutions that meet client needs and regulatory requirements.


    Responsibilities:


    Lead and contribute to the planning, design, and construction oversight of water and wastewater infrastructure projects, including treatment plants, pipelines, pumping stations, and distribution systems.

    Conduct feasibility studies, site assessments, and engineering analyses to evaluate project requirements and constraints.
    Prepare detailed engineering designs, specifications, and cost estimates in accordance with industry standards and regulatory guidelines.

    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ams, including engineers, planners, and environmental specialists, to develop integrated solutions that address technical, economic, and environmental considerations.

    Manage project schedules, budgets, and resources to ensure timely delivery and cost-effective outcomes.
    Coordinate with clients, regulatory agencies, and stakeholders to facilitate project approvals, permits, and compliance.

    Conduct site visits, inspections, and field investigations to monitor project progress, address technical challenges, and ensure quality assurance and safety standards are met.

    Mentor junior staff, provide technical guidance, and foster a culture of continuous learning and professional development within the team.

    Qualifications:
    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ering, Environmental Engineering, or related field; Master's degree preferred.
    Professional Engineer (PE) license required.

    6-10 years of progressive experience in water and wastewater engineering, with a proven track record of successfully delivering projects from concept to completion.

    Proficiency in engineering software and tools, such as AutoCAD, Civil 3D, WaterCAD, and/or SewerCAD.
    Strong understanding of regulatory requirements, industry standards, and best practices related to water and wastewater infrastructure.
    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making skills, with the ability to prioritize tasks and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
    Effective commun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with internal teams, clients, and external stakeholders.
    Demonstrated leadership abilities, including project management, team coordination, and mentorship.
